Specifications

Model 0603 SMD SMT
Size 1.6 mm × 0.8 mm × 0.4 mm
Forward Voltage 3.0–3.6 V (White/Blue); 1.8–2.2 V (Yellow)
Rated Current 20 mA
Luminous Intensity 450–500 mcd
Viewing Angle 120–130°
Color Temperature (White) 6000–6500 K (Cool White)
Rated Lifespan 100,000 hours
Quantity 100 pcs per pack
Certification CCC
Origin Mainland China

Usage Tips

  • Always verify the correct forward voltage for your chosen colour before wiring.
  • Use a current-limiting resistor (typically 100–220 Ω at 5 V) to protect each LED.
  • Apply fine-tipped soldering iron with low-temperature solder paste for best results on SMD pads.
  • Store unused LEDs in a cool, dry place away from static to preserve performance.

Q: What resistor should I use with these 0603 SMD LEDs on a 5V circuit?

A: For a 5 V supply, a 100–150 Ω current-limiting resistor per LED is typically recommended to keep the current around 20 mA. For White and Blue LEDs (forward voltage ~3.0–3.6 V), use approximately 100 Ω; for Yellow LEDs (forward voltage ~1.8–2.2 V), use approximately 150–180 Ω. Always calculate using Ohm's Law: R = (Supply Voltage – Forward Voltage) ÷ Desired Current.

Q: Are these LEDs suitable for surface-mount soldering by beginners?

A: The 0603 package is a popular SMD size that can be hand-soldered with fine-tipped equipment and a steady hand. Beginners are advised to use solder paste and tweezers for precise placement. A magnifying aid or microscope is helpful given the tiny 1.6 × 0.8 mm size.
